Como to Host Manchester United and PSG in Champions League

By Emmet Gates

European champions Paris Saint-Germain and English Premier League side Manchester United are heading for the Sinigaglia after Como discovered their opponents for their first Champions League campaign.

There will also be a return to Catalonia for Como boss Cesc Fabregas after his team were drawn to face his former side Barcelona.

Como will also host Leipzig and AEK Athens, and travel to take on Real Betis, Feyenoord and Lens. The French side won the second edition of the Como Cup just a few weeks ago.

European nights are coming to the lake after the Lariani finished fourth in Serie A last season, sparking wild celebrations throughout the city following their second season back in the top flight.

Como have spent the summer getting the Sinigaglia up to UEFA standards, starting work on the Curva Como, the liveliest stand in the stadium, as soon as the season finished in May. They are playing their first three games of this Serie A season away from home, before entertaining Parma on September 13.

At the ceremony in Monaco, Serie A champions Inter Milan were drawn against Liverpool, Club Brugge, Shakhtar Donetsk and Stuttgart at San Siro, with trips away to Real Madrid, Borussia Dortmund, Feyenoord and Slovan Bratislava confirmed.

Merseysiders will know what to expect from a trip to face Inter after watching their team win 1-0 there in the Champions League last December.

Roma have marquee games against Real Madrid, PSG and Manchester United, with Sporting, Lille, Fenerbahce, Bratislava and AEK Athens filling out their group-stage fixtures. The Giallorossi will welcome Madrid, Sporting, Lille and Bratislava to the Stadio Olimpico in their first appearance in the competition since 2018-19.

Max Allegri’s Napoli, meanwhile, will square off against Arsenal, Club Brugge, Bodo Glimt and Viking FK in Naples, with trips to Manchester City, Porto, Villarreal and newcomers Sabah from Azerbaijan. 

The Gunners last had a matchday in Naples in 2018-19, winning both legs of their Europa League quarter-final tie. Like Liverpool, Arsenal beat Inter at San Siro last season, coming away with a 3-1 win in January.

In the 36-team group stage, each side has four home games and four away. The top eight in the table qualify directly to the round of 16, while those who finish ninth to 24th go into a play-off to join them. 

The order of the fixtures is expected to be confirmed at the weekend and the first round of games will be on September 8-10.

Elsewhere, another English Premier League side is facing a trip to San Siro after Sunderland were drawn against AC Milan in the Europa League group stage. And Bournemouth will host the Rossoneri in the same competition.
